He is also one of the planners for the Northrup Frye Literary Festival. <\/em><\/strong><strong><em><\/em><\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ong><em>Ed writes, in response to &#8220;<a href=\"https:\/\/fryeblog.blog.lib.mcmaster.ca\/wp-admin\/post.php?action=edit&amp;post=5143\" target=\"_blank\">More on Thoreau<\/a>.&#8221;<br \/>\n<\/em><\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Doris Kearns Goodwin\u2019s <em><a href=\"http: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Team_of_rivals\" target=\"_blank\">Team of Rivals<\/a><\/em> gives a good accounting of <a href=\"http: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Abraham_Lincoln\">Lincoln<\/a>\u2019s temporizing strategy. Here\u2019s one example of many. When <a href=\"http: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/John_Brown_(abolitionist)\" target=\"_blank\">John Brown<\/a> was executed on Dec. 2, 1959, Lincoln (in Goodwin\u2019s words) \u201cwisely sought the middle ground between the statements of radical Republicans, like <a href=\"http: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Ralph_Waldo_Emerson\" target=\"_blank\">Emerson<\/a>, who believed that Brown\u2019s execution would \u2018make the gallows as glorious as the cross,\u2019 and conservative Republicans, who denounced Brown for his demented, traitorous scheme. He acknowledged that Brown had displayed \u2018great courage\u2019 and \u2018rare unselfishness.\u2019 Nonetheless, he concluded, \u2018that cannot excuse violence, bloodshed, and treason. It could avail him nothing that he might think himself right.\u2019\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Lincoln, ironically, himself walked down the road of violence and bloodshed, thinking himself in the right \u2013 as we too think of him. (Adam Gopnik\u2019s discussion of \u2018the problem of liberal violence\u2019 in his book <a href=\"http:\/\/books.google.ca\/books?id=yW7vHab9zFsC&amp;dq=Angels+and+Ages&amp;printsec=frontcover&amp;source=bl&amp;ots=uyBGZH9GG9&amp;sig=40wafKVh4GcFIq1JZuyzDy9Dp44&amp;hl=en&amp;ei=Bkz4SoTGOpHeMbbt6egF&amp;sa=X&amp;oi=book_result&amp;ct=result&amp;resnum=5&amp;ved=0CBMQ6AEwBA#v=onepage&amp;q=&amp;f=false\" target=\"_blank\"><em>Angels and Ages<\/em><\/a> is very interesting in this regard.) Lincoln said or wrote, I believe, something to the effect that if he could end the war and save the union with slavery still in place, he\u2019d take the deal. The difference between Lincoln and Rowan Williams is that Lincoln knew, even while temporizing and compromising, that slavery was an evil doomed to extinction. And, even with all his temporizing, he had moments, we know, when his words attained the level of kerygmatic intensity, spiritual proclamation. And he had his great moment, when he stopped temporizing and issued the<a href=\"http: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Emancipation_Proclamation\" target=\"_blank\"> Emancipation Proclamation<\/a>.
